Cincinnati Reds GM Walt Jocketty Is Not Done Looking for Starting Pitching

Zak SchmollDec 18, 2011

The Cincinnati Reds have already made the biggest trade of the offseason so far, but according to Buster Olney, the Reds are not done yet. It will probably not be as large scale as the last move simply because they probably could not put together another package like they sent to San Diego. Even if they could, it wouldn't be smart to drain the farm anymore.

However, it is very interesting to see the Cincinnati Reds trying to improve their pitching staff this much. It is not that I think that improving a pitching staff is a bad thing. The interesting part is that in recent history, the Cincinnati Reds have been so focused on hitting the ball hard that their pitching staff has often been left behind.

Of course, this very well might be due to the influence of general manager Walt Jocketty. New management often times brings new ideologies. The longer the management stays in place, the more his philosophy will be cemented with the Cincinnati Reds.

Nevertheless, I do kind of have to wonder a little bit about this strategy for the Cincinnati Reds. They play in the Great American Ball Park. No matter how well they pitch, it is much more probable that in a game more runs will be scored than average. Therefore, is it necessarily a smart move to trade for pitching when ultimately a lot of runs could be scored at every home game?

I think that it is absolutely smart and necessary. Only half of their games are played at home, and obviously pitching is necessary. You don't want to have to win every game 10-9 or something like that. It makes a lot of sense to build a more well-rounded game, and it will be interesting to see who they go after next. It will probably be some type of free-agent signing for the middle of the rotation, but that of course is just speculation.
